area PB of Bonin
Acronym: PB
The term area PB of Bonin refers to an area of the cerebral cortex defined on the basis of cytoarchitecture in the macaque. It is located in the posterior wall of the central sulcus and extends as a narrow strip onto the surface of the hemisphere caudal to the sulcus. It is thin granulous cortex ( Bonin-1947 ).
